Partilhar via


SimpleDataLayer class

Uma camada que simplifica a renderização de dados geoespaciais no mapa. Nota: Porque esta camada envolve outras camadas que serão adicionadas/removidas com esta algumas operações de encomenda de camadas não são suportadas. Adicionar esta camada antes de outra, adicionar outra camada antes disso, e mover esta camada não são suportados. Estas restrições aplicam-se apenas a esta camada e não às camadas por aqui embrulhadas.

Extends

Layer

Construtores

SimpleDataLayer(azmaps.source.DataSource, SimpleDataLayerOptions)

Constrói um novo SimpleDataLayer.

Propriedades Herdadas

metadata

Uma propriedade para associar dados personalizados com a camada.

Métodos

closePopup()

Fecha o pop-up.

dispose()

Limpa todos os recursos que esta camada está a consumir.

getLayers()

Obtém o grupo de camadas embrulhadas por esta classe, usadas para renderizar dados.

getOptions()

Obtém as opções da camada.

onAdd(azmaps.Map)

A lógica do evento que processa quando a camada é adicionada ao mapa.

onRemove()

A lógica do evento que processa quando a camada é removida do mapa.

setOptions(SimpleDataLayerOptions)

Define as opções da camada.

Métodos Herdados

getId()

Obtém o id da camada

getMap()

Obtém o mapa a que a camada é adicionada, ou nula.

Detalhes do Construtor

SimpleDataLayer(azmaps.source.DataSource, SimpleDataLayerOptions)

Constrói um novo SimpleDataLayer.

new SimpleDataLayer(datasource: azmaps.source.DataSource, options?: SimpleDataLayerOptions)

Parâmetros

datasource
azmaps.source.DataSource

A fonte de dados que contém os dados.

options
SimpleDataLayerOptions

As opções da camada de dados simples.

Detalhes da Propriedade Herdada

metadata

Uma propriedade para associar dados personalizados com a camada.

metadata?: any

Valor de Propriedade

any

Herdado de Layer.metadados

Detalhes de Método

closePopup()

Fecha o pop-up.

function closePopup()

dispose()

Limpa todos os recursos que esta camada está a consumir.

function dispose()

getLayers()

Obtém o grupo de camadas embrulhadas por esta classe, usadas para renderizar dados.

function getLayers(): SimpleDataLayerGroup

Devoluções

getOptions()

Obtém as opções da camada.

function getOptions(): SimpleDataLayerOptions

Devoluções

onAdd(azmaps.Map)

A lógica do evento que processa quando a camada é adicionada ao mapa.

function onAdd(map: azmaps.Map)

Parâmetros

map
azmaps.Map

onRemove()

A lógica do evento que processa quando a camada é removida do mapa.

function onRemove()

setOptions(SimpleDataLayerOptions)

Define as opções da camada.

function setOptions(options: SimpleDataLayerOptions)

Parâmetros

options
SimpleDataLayerOptions

As novas opções para a camada.

Detalhes do Método Herdado

getId()

Obtém o id da camada

function getId(): string

Devoluções

string

Herdado de Layer.getId

getMap()

Obtém o mapa a que a camada é adicionada, ou nula.

function getMap(): Map

Devoluções

Map

Herdado de Layer.getMap